Description
This reusable heavy duty sponge will do best if you wring it out and allow to dry after each use. If you feel like your sponge needs a clean just pop it in a warm machine wash and leave to air dry flat.
Made in the UK using 100% cotton with a waffle base, triple flannel core and a cotton canvas and hessian (burlap) top, this is made to last!
Rowen Stillwater heavy duty sponges are ideal for plastic free living or make a great gift for someone looking to start an eco-friendly lifestyle.
Packaging
The packaging is made from recyclable card.
This unsponge has been made to last with high quality materials, however when the time to replace it eventually comes then it can be put into your compost. Cut it up carefully and place in the compost.

Unsponge Care
Your unsponge will do best if you wring it out after each use and leave to dry.
When you feel it’s ready for a wash simply pop it in the laundry with your regular load and finish by air drying or tumble drying on a low heat.
